在信息技术的飞速发展下,企业信息安全成为了企业运营中不可或缺的一环。其中,硬编码密钥作为一种传统的信息安全保护手段,被广泛应用于各种加密应用中。那么,硬编码密钥究竟是如何守护信息安全,又有哪些潜在的风险呢?本文将为您一一揭晓。
硬编码密钥的定义与作用
定义
硬编码密钥,顾名思义,是指将密钥直接嵌入到软件、硬件或固件中,不便于修改或更换。这种密钥通常用于保护数据传输、存储和访问过程中的信息安全。
作用
- 数据加密:硬编码密钥可以确保数据在传输和存储过程中不被未授权的第三方窃取或篡改。
- 身份验证:通过硬编码密钥,可以验证用户的身份,防止未授权访问。
- 访问控制:硬编码密钥可以限制对敏感数据的访问,确保只有授权用户才能访问。
硬编码密钥的优势
- 简单易用:硬编码密钥的实现方式简单,便于开发人员使用。
- 成本低廉:与动态密钥管理相比,硬编码密钥的成本较低。
- 易于部署:硬编码密钥可以在短时间内部署到各个应用中。
硬编码密钥的潜在风险
- 密钥泄露:硬编码密钥一旦泄露,攻击者便可以轻易获取密钥,进而解密数据或伪造身份。
- 密钥更新困难:硬编码密钥难以更新,一旦密钥被破解,整个系统将面临安全风险。
- 安全性降低:随着攻击技术的不断发展,硬编码密钥的安全性逐渐降低。
硬编码密钥的改进措施
- 使用强加密算法:选择具有较高安全性的加密算法,提高密钥的安全性。
- 密钥分段:将密钥分成多个部分,分别嵌入到不同的模块中,降低密钥泄露的风险。
- 动态密钥管理:采用动态密钥管理技术,定期更换密钥,提高系统的安全性。
总结
硬编码密钥作为一种传统的信息安全保护手段,在守护企业信息安全方面发挥着重要作用。然而,随着信息技术的不断发展,硬编码密钥的潜在风险也逐渐显现。因此,企业应关注硬编码密钥的安全性,并采取相应的改进措施,以确保信息系统的安全稳定运行。
